”Johnny Goudie is the Marc Maron of Austin music. The veteran singer/guitarist – best known for fronting early Nineties pop band Mr. Rocket Baby and, later, his major-label rock act, Goudie – stepped up to the microphone with a new intention in 2011 and launched the How Did I Get Here? podcast. Now 840-some episodes in, the hourlong, twice-weekly interview show gives the host a platform to really connect with his Austin music guests, not just on what’s happening in their careers, but also in the shared experience of music appreciation – and that’s where he truly shines.” -The Austin Chronicle 2019

Hello friends! Singer/songwriter, lead singer of Suede, Robert Wagner is my guest for episode 717! Robert is an amazing singer here in Austin and has been a staple on the scene since the early 90's. What you might not know is that Robert's dad, Dick Wagner, played or wrote songs for Alice Cooper, Lou Reed, Peter Gabriel, Meat Loaf, Etta James, Rod Stewart, Ringo Starr, Hall & Oates, Kiss and many more.
